    AI apps like ChatGPT may be helping defendants get shorter sentences, magistrates warned

    Defendants convicted in secret court hearings may be using artificial intelligence to help obtain lighter sentences, magistrates have been warned. Fears are growing about the use of AI apps like ChatGPT by people facing criminal proceedings through the Single Justice Procedure, where magistrates issue convictions and sentences based on written evidence alone. Concerns have been raised that defendants could be mistakenly relying on incorrect information, and could be erroneously arguing their case under US laws.

    Take-Two Interactive to Acquire ‘Borderlands’ Developer Gearbox From Embracer Group for $460 Million

    Take-Two Interactive has acquired video game developer Gearbox, the maker of the “Borderlands” franchise, from Embracer Group for $460 million.
